Cost of Living: Reading, PA vs Erie, PA

Quick rent-and-take-home comparison

Using a baseline of $70,000/yr gross, take-home is about $4,337/mo in Reading, PA versus $4,337/mo in Erie, PA. In the model, rent is about 14.83% of gross in Reading, PA versus 12.19% in Erie, PA, so Erie, PA tends to feel more affordable for rent.

Cost of Living Index

Reading, PA: 100 (U.S. = 100) · Erie, PA: 100 (U.S. = 100)

Both cities have the same cost-of-living index (U.S. average = 100).

Median Rent

Reading, PA: $967/mo (midpoint of 1BR/2BR) · Erie, PA: $795/mo

Median rent in Reading, PA is $172/mo higher than in Erie, PA.

Median Home Price

Reading, PA: $109,800 · Erie, PA: $108,200

Median home price in Reading, PA is $1,600 higher than in Erie, PA.

Median Household Income

Reading, PA: $45,599 · Erie, PA: $43,397

Reading, PA has a higher median household income than Erie, PA by $2,202.
